Typical HVAC Emergencies That Require Immediate Attention

A number of HVAC issues require emergency service. Recognizing these issues can help you know when to require expert assistance:

  • Complete System Failure
    When your heating or cooling system quits working entirely, specifically during extreme weather condition, it's more than simply an hassle-- it can be unsafe. Our emergency HVAC specialists can identify and fix the issue without delay, restoring your home's comfort and safety.
  • Uncommon Noises or Smells
    Strange sounds like banging, grinding, or screeching from your HVAC system typically signify a severe mechanical problem that might result in larger problems if not addressed quickly. Similarly, uncommon smells might indicate electrical problems or perhaps gas leakages. Our expert HVAC contractors can determine these problems and make necessary repair work before they end up being unsafe.
  • Water Leaks
    Water leaking from your HVAC system can damage your home and cause mold growth. Our specialists locate the source of leakages and repair them correctly to prevent water damage.
  • Refrigerant Leaks
    Refrigerant leakages reduce your air conditioning system's cooling capability and can hurt the environment. They require professional attention as refrigerant handling require specialized training and devices.
  • Electrical Issues
    Problems with electrical components in your HVAC system present fire hazards and ought to be dealt with immediately by qualified experts. Our HVAC professionals have the training to securely fix electrical problems.

Heating System Repairs

When your heater fails during winter, it creates uncomfortable and potentially dangerous conditions. Our emergency HVAC specialists fix all heater issues, consisting of:

  • Pilot light or ignition control problems
  • Malfunctioning thermostats
  • Mechanical wear and breakdowns
  • Blocked filters
  • Blower motor failures
  • Heat exchanger fractures
  • Control system malfunctions

Heating Unit Maintenance

Regular maintenance avoids numerous heating problems and extends the life of your system. Our expert HVAC specialists carry out comprehensive upkeep services that consist of:

  • Inspecting heat exchangers for cracks
  • Checking combustion performance
  • Evaluating safety controls
  • Cleaning or changing filters
  • Examining electrical connections
  • Oiling moving parts
  • Cleaning burners and adjusting the flame

Typical HVAC Problems Homeowners Face

  • Poor Airflow
    Restricted airflow makes your system work harder and lowers convenience. Our HVAC contractors identify air flow problems, whether brought on by duct concerns, unclean filters, or fan problems.
  • Unequal Heating or Cooling
    If some rooms are too hot while others are too cold, you may have duct problems, insulation concerns, or an incorrectly sized system. Our professional HVAC professionals can diagnose these problems and suggest services.
  • Short Cycling
    When your system switches on and off regularly, it wastes energy and wears components faster. Our HVAC specialists can figure out whether the problem stems from a clogged filter, incorrect thermostat settings, or something more serious.
  • High Energy Bills
    Sudden increases in energy bills often indicate HVAC inefficiency. Our professionals perform energy efficiency assessments to determine the cause and suggest enhancements.
  • Humidity Problems
    Modern HVAC systems need to help manage indoor humidity. If your home feels too humid in summertime or too dry in winter season, our HVAC professionals can suggest options to enhance comfort and air quality.
  • Thermostat Problems
    Often what looks like a system failure is actually a thermostat issue. Our HVAC contractors can repair or change thermostats and help you upgrade to programmable or smart models for better convenience control and energy cost savings.
